This is the customer's opinion of the experience with management of this company. The discussion began in November 2015 once we closed on the house. We had a verbal agreement to do 7 phases of remodeling which would transform an older home. Phase 1 began right after Thanksgiving and we were off to a good start. This coincided with the holiday slowdown for contractors so were were able to make good progress right away. We went back to our residence to pack and prepare to move across the country. We had agreement on the move in date of early December, which would include first 2 floors be ready to receive our home contents. Another words, painting, trim, flooring would be in and the basement would still be in progress. We drove to Colorado and had the moving van lines pull up to the house only to find that our contractor didn't inform us that the house was not ready at all. We couldn't take delivery and had to spend Christmas in a hotel. Christmas came and went costing us thousands of dollars in lodging. The shock came again when we realized that after the holidays the manager/owner booked multiple jobs over ours and started not showing up everyday. He would come tell us how he rescued his old pastor from church and corrected mistakes rather than showing up 5 days a week to finish our house that was in shambles. He would pull his guys from our home to work on multiple jobs. We were not waiting on materials or anything. This is my first point on bad time management by the owner. The following points continue to demonstrate how things went further downhill in my opinion. 1. Regularly brought his kids to our home (the job site) without permission. He had them work on our home to our dismay to install flooring and door hinges. At one point his son threw out window screens by mistake and he had to replace those. A few of the door hinges were installed backwards and one of the other workers had to correct it. As a customer, we are paying for professional skill not children to do this work. 2. Would call time after time and say "can't make it today" and therefore no progress would be made. I have picture after picture showing how they left rooms in our house with their materials and tools and wouldn't show up for days in order to finish another job. We were dropped to the bottom of the priorities to chase other work. Seems to me that a big lucrative job that paid in cash would be plenty of incentive to show up everyday. I have text messages on all of this by the way. 3. He claimed to be our general contractor but then never managed the rest of phase 1. He is NOT a real general contractor so don't fall for that title. I told him I paid for his skills and management. He apologized and said our project and I quote, "blew up". Really? How could you tell after being months late. We scheduled and managed all remaining contractors ourselves. I fired him for the remaining phases and began looking for other recommended contractors to finish the other rooms post Phase 1. 4. I had him sign a Punch-list checklist to show him the remaining work to be completed and get commitment that he would meet the dates he chose. Needless to say we didn't even get through a week before he missed every date. Lesson: When writing a contract, include dates for completion with a penalty fee for not meeting dates. My wife and I first met Erick in 2006 after he did some major remodeling work for us at another home. He helped refinish the original hardwood in most of the home (1962 raised rancher), installed Philadelphia travertine in the kitchen in a stunning, custom mosaic pattern, and completely remodeled two bathrooms to include loads of custom travertine/tile work and installation of a jetted tub. Fast forward to 2012 and nothing has changed since 2006 ... Erick's (and his talented staff's) work is nothing short of phenomenal. We have hired a number of professionals to complete various home projects since we moved to Colorado Springs. However, none are as talented/skilled in their craft as Erick and his brothers/staff (to include JP, Alex, Jamie, Dave, and Jesse). The quality of their craftsmanship, attention to detail, work ethic, values, competitive pricing, and customer service are truly extraordinary. We couldn't be more pleased with the outcome of all the work Erick and his brothers/staff have performed for us over the years. The hardwood looks amazing in both homes and we still get comments today from people that are floored by the Philadelphia travertine Erick installed in our kitchen in 2006. We honestly cannot think of ANY other hardwood/remodeling professional that we would want to work with in the future. Erick and all the staff at Alles Hardwood Flooring & Remodeling have earned our utmost trust and respect. Highly (and we mean highly) recommended!!!
Description of Work: Erick and his staff refinished the hardwood in our 1960s mid-century modern ranch. Refinished areas included our living room, family room, dining room, kitchen, hall, and two bedrooms. He removed carpeting in two additional bedrooms and provided/installed new 1 1/2 inch oak, sanded, and finished to match existing hardwood. Additionally, he installed a new door threshold and custom trimmed door to fit.

Absolutely pleased with the price, service and quality of work. Jamie and Jessie installed this floor for Erick and they can take pride in their craftsmanship. Pre-finished wood is not so forgiving during installation but they made it look easy. Erick is easy to work with and is always available by phone. What I also liked was that he didn't pad the price of his materials to make a profit. Based on this job, I have contracted Alles to install tile in my master bathroom, Jack and Jill bath and laundry room.
Description of Work: Installed Somerset pre-finished 2 1/4" x 3/4" oak flooring in master bedroom and adjoining upper hallway, 380 square feet. Removed and replaced wood trim.
